The ALL collective invites you to the launch of our new CATA Project website. Come along to share a glass of wine with us and others involved in the project. The reception will be followed by a short artist talk by ALL and an open dialogue discussion involving all those present and interested in the CATA Project. This launch will showcase the ALL Collective’s creative process and establish the CATA Project website as a valuable
on-line resource for those with an interest in both socially engaged art and the River Shannon.
ALL have engaged with many diverse people throughout this process and would like to take this opportunity to thank everybody who has been involved and provide those interested in the River Shannon with an opportunity to network and collaborate. ALL will facilitate during the evening to help groups and individuals with any ideas they have stemming from the CATA Project. This event will conclude the ALL Collective’s involvement in the CATA Project
We hope that you can join us to celebrate the River Shannon and
continue to promote it is a place of beauty, culture and pleasure.

CATA - Come And Talk About Conference
An
afternoon event of talks, interviews and presentations followed by an open
floor discussion designed to bring together members of the public with a common
interest - the River Shannon in Limerick City.
CATA - Come And Talk About
Art
Links Limerick (ALL) present an afternoon of talks by multiple speakers on the
subject of water and the River Shannon in Limerick city. The afternoon will
include brief and engaging presentations and an open dialogue session with the
audience and speakers. The aim of this afternoon of talks is to encourage
people to learn about the river and water, network with others involved in the
river, and discuss the past, the present and the potential of the river Shannon
and water in Limerick city.

Part
of our continued research on water in Limerick city...
While
ALL are continuing to talk with and wish to connect with as many people in
Limerick city about their interests and issues with the River Shannon,
something strange in their research has grabbed their attention.
Through
our ongoing research ALL have come across old newspaper articles of a sighting
of a river monster in the Shannon 90 years ago in 1922.
This
old article, published in 1976, can be seen here on our website to the
right.
Wondering
about this river monster, ALL have been researching all we can find about the
river Shannon in Limerick city, in the library, talking to Limerick people, and
a lot of online research.
With
all our research we came across two more old newspaper articles of a sighting
of a river monster in the Shannon 90 years ago in 1922. The
first article features a letter written by an actual eye witness of the event,
a Steven O'Gorman, living in England at the time of writing the letter.
This
old article, published in 1978, can also be seen here on www.fustar.com Wondering about this river monster, Art
Links Limerick have been researching all we can find about the river Shannon in
Limerick city.
